About Avive:


Avive Solutions, Inc. (https://avive.life) is a growth stage Automated External Defibrillator (AED) company with a connected response system that is rapidly gaining market share. We are a mission driven team that is quite literally saving lives. Sudden Cardiac Arrest (SCA) is a leading cause of death in the United States, and we are on a mission to change that! We are a dynamic organization that builds elegant, creative solutions to solve complex problems. Ultimately, our mission is for all cardiac arrest victims to have rapid access to life-saving defibrillation.


Avive is taking a fresh approach to addressing this decades-old problem by innovating AED technology, coupled with a first-of-its-kind software platform solution to enable a quicker and more streamlined response to SCA emergencies. We believe that this unique combination of deploying advanced – yet still accessible – hardware, and software, has the potential to revolutionize out-of-hospital cardiac arrest response and massively impact SCA survival rates.

About the Role: 


We are seeking an experienced and results-driven Lifecycle Marketing Manager to design and execute campaigns that maximize customer retention, drive engagement, and enhance the lifetime value of Avive’s customers. This role will focus on strategic lifecycle initiatives, including email, direct mail, and targeted web campaigns, to build meaningful connections with our customers and ensure seamless renewals of our software and service offerings. The Lifecycle Marketing Manager will collaborate with cross-functional teams including Product, Sales, and Customer Success to implement data-driven campaigns that demonstrate the value of Avive’s life-saving technology, driving renewals for our software  subscription offerings. The Lifecycle Marketing Manager will report directly into the VP of Marketing.

What you'll do:

  • Own the strategy, execution, and optimization of multi-channel lifecycle marketing campaigns (email, direct mail, web, social).
  • Develop retention and upsell programs focused on renewing customers on our software and services, with the goal of securinglong term commitments to those offerings
  • Design customer journeys aimed at key lifecycle milestones: onboarding, engagement, renewal, and advocacy.
  • Collaborate with creative teams to develop personalized, high-impact content that aligns with Avive’s mission and brand guidelines.
  • Conduct A/B testing and analyze performance metrics such as open rates, conversion rates, renewal rates, and customer lifetime value (CLV).
  • Leverage Avive’s proprietary AED fleet health data to deliver targeted, value-driven messaging.
  • Create dynamic customer feedback loops through surveys and Net Promoter Score (NPS) programs to refine lifecycle campaigns.
  • Report key lifecycle marketing KPIs and ROI to senior leadership.
  • Develop and execute lifecycle marketing strategies and automation to attract, engage, and nurture and accelerate buyers throughout their journey, optimizing touchpoints to enhance customer retention and loyalty.
  • Create impactful nurture campaigns to improve conversion rates from leads to opportunities.

Who you are: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Communications, or a related field.
  • 5+ years of experience in lifecycle marketing, retention marketing, or CRM management.
  • Proficiency with marketing automation tools (e.g., Klaviyo, HubSpot, MailChimp) and CRM systems (Salesforce, Netsuite, etc).
  • Strong understanding of customer segmentation, journey mapping, and personalization strategies.
  • Experience with data analytics platforms and A/B testing tools.
  •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ills.
  • Passion for driving mission-oriented campaigns that make a societal impact.
  • Preferred: Knowledge of health-tech or technology products.

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
